"pravoa" meaning in Galician

See pravoa in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: /ˈpɾaβo̯a̝/ Forms: pravoas [plural]
Etymology: From Old Galician-Portuguese paravla, from Late Latin, from Latin parabola (“comparison; later, speech”), from Ancient Greek παραβολή (parabolḗ, “comparison; parable”). Doublet of palabra and parola.
